Commit Graph

14 Commits (9a765418d1410ceda3a27ebcd2febd9fe4319edc)

Author SHA1 Message Date
hippogriffin 3509999892 update chart.lock 2 years ago
marc 692166bd64
Update chart dependency for postgresql
* Update Chart.yaml

Set postgresql Chart version to 12.1.6. Bitnami deleted 11.1.3.

* Force postgresql image tag version

Co-authored-by: Émilien Devos <contact@emiliendevos.be>
2 years ago
Émilien Devos 0c7919f3d9
Dont use quay for the postgresql bitnami image 2 years ago
James Blair bdfe317e20
Fix deprecated helm chart dependency (#2944) 3 years ago
Émilien Devos 0e92a63d14
fix image location for helm 3 years ago
HackerNCoder 4d512d908d
Remove some mentions of omarroth 4 years ago
Dennis Zhang fa3eb185ab
Remove space 4 years ago
Dennis Zhang 4a56ba34d4
Fix pg_is ready user 4 years ago
Dennis Zhang b860c69fd7 Add initContainer to check for postgres up 4 years ago
Dennis Zhang 8408ceffe8 also add initial delay 4 years ago
Dennis Zhang da9133c3c3 add service values 4 years ago
Omar Roth 61150c74d2
Move privacy type into playlists.sql 5 years ago
leonklingele c80c5631f0
docker: do not require password for PostgreSQL superuser, docker,kubernetes: create "privacy" type before using it, travis: do not run "docker-compose up" in detached mode (#1042)
* docker: do not require password for PostgreSQL superuser

A password is now required by the postgres Docker image which makes
initial setup (and our CI build) fail with the following error:

    postgres_1   | Error: Database is uninitialized and superuser password is not specified.
    postgres_1   |        You must specify POSTGRES_PASSWORD for the superuser. Use
    postgres_1   |        "-e POSTGRES_PASSWORD=password" to set it in "docker run".
    postgres_1   |
    postgres_1   |        You may also use POSTGRES_HOST_AUTH_METHOD=trust to allow all connections
    postgres_1   |        without a password. This is *not* recommended. See PostgreSQL
    postgres_1   |        documentation about "trust":
    postgres_1   |        https://www.postgresql.org/docs/current/auth-trust.html

See https://github.com/docker-library/postgres/issues/681.

* docker,kubernetes: create PostgreSQL "privacy" type before using it

Fixes the following error when setting up the database:

    postgres_1   | 2020-02-21 01:01:22.371 UTC [172] ERROR:  type "privacy" does not exist at character 200
    postgres_1   | 2020-02-21 01:01:22.371 UTC [172] STATEMENT:  CREATE TABLE public.playlists
    postgres_1   | 	(
    postgres_1   | 	    title text,
    postgres_1   | 	    id text primary key,
    postgres_1   | 	    author text,
    postgres_1   | 	    description text,
    postgres_1   | 	    video_count integer,
    postgres_1   | 	    created timestamptz,
    postgres_1   | 	    updated timestamptz,
    postgres_1   | 	    privacy privacy,
    postgres_1   | 	    index int8[]
    postgres_1   | 	);
    postgres_1   | ERROR:  type "privacy" does not exist
    postgres_1   | LINE 10:     privacy privacy,

* travis: do not run "docker-compose up" in detached mode

Rather, allow database to finish its setup procedure and grant
Invidious time to launch.
5 years ago
Leon Klingele 3cde5e28a8
Add support to run on Kubernetes, add Helm chart
See relevant README.md for more details.
5 years ago